This is when Worthing and Littlehampton's Wickes stores are reopening

As the UK takes its first tentative steps out of lockdown, DIY store Wickes has followed its competitors in announcing when it will reopen its branches.

The retailer has announced the phased reopening of its stores, including its Worthing and Littlehampton branches, over the next two weeks following a successful trial period.

Littlehampton's Broad Piece branch is scheduled for reopening tomorrow (May 14), with its Worthing counterpart in Dominion Road to follow suit on Tuesday, May 19.

All stores will have social distancing measures in place to protect customers and staff, mirroring those set out by other essential retailers.

The number of customers allowed into the store at one time will be limited, with signs and floor markets to ensure people remain two metres apart. Perspex screens have been installed at the tills, sanitising stations are available for customers and staff will wear personal protective equipment.

Shops will also only be accepting card and contactless payments.

David Wood, chief executive of Wickes,, said: “The safety of our colleagues and customers is always our absolute priority. In recent weeks we have taken time to review in great detail how to operate our stores safely in the wake of Covid-19 and we are confident we have put the right measures in place to achieve this.

"We have measured the customers' experience in the Wickes trial stores, with 8 out of 10 describing their experience as ‘excellent’ with regard to feeling ‘safe and secure’. This positive customer feedback is only possible thanks to the hard work of our store colleagues.

"I would like to take this opportunity to thank all of them for how they have responded to the challenges posed by the pandemic in shifting focus to successfully serve our customers through Click & Collect and home delivery. We look forward to welcoming our customers back through our doors in the weeks ahead.”

The opening hours of the stores will still be shorter than they were prior to temporary closures. Store dependent, trading hours Monday to Saturday will start from either 6.00am or 7.00am, closing at 4.00pm or 5.00pm. Sunday trading hours remain 10.00am to 4.00pm.
